So, here is my setting for night shots. (I am not in the position now to post clips to illustrate, as travelling at the moment). Color level: 3 Color phase 0 Sharpness 7 Skintone DTL type 1 Skintone level 3 WB shift 0 Knee point low BLK Compensation Compress Cinematone Gamma off Cinematone color on With this I use 25 frames and 6dB gain for pretty OK night shots of city sceneries. Another picture profile
I had my V1 on a video engineer's test bench today. Looking at the scopes, here's what he liked. I've not had a chance to shoot with them.
Color Level: +3 Color Phase: +1 Sharpness: 2 Skintone Detail: Off (factory setting) Skintone Level: 6 (factory setting) White Balance Shift: 0 Knee Point: Low Black Compensation: Off Cinematone Gamma: Off Cinematone Color: On |

After having tested the XH A1 for a couple of weeks and using presets a lot with it, now that I got accustomed to the V1 I believe there really is no need to bother with presets, unless there is more than one user, and each wants to be able to revert quickly to his own settings. I mean, entering all changes the shooting situation requires can be much faster that loading a camera profile, which always reboots the machine!
Another situation when using presets could be beneficial is the very same shooting/delivering parameter set, repeating on a regular basis, and tested so thoroughly that a custom preset is 100% sure to be the best one to use... |
